    Quote Originally Posted by Leroy Jenkins View Post
    What capability does he bring that we are missing?
    I think if he was 100% healthy he could definitely help us in both the pass and run game and make us more diverse. For his career he has 6 TD's (4 receiving and 2 rushing) and he is averaging a solid 8.4 yards per attempt rushing the ball and 10.7 YPC receiving the ball. And I think he would be entering his prime years as a collegiate player as a junior and senior so I think it's certainly reasonable to believe those numbers would potentially increase.

    Of course that's IF he's 100% healthy. Since he hasn't played, I'm going to assume that's not the case. And that's fine because I want him at 100% if possible.

    And to compare him to Keith Mixon- who I really like but plays a similar position- through 8 fewer game in his career he has 3 receiving TD's 0 rushing TD's and his rushing average is 4.5 YPA although he does have a slightly higher YPC at 12.1. Just to illustrate what Dear would probably give us if he was healthy- probably slightly better numbers than what we are getting with Mixon.

    I've heard that now they are debating whether to play at Auburn or wait until after bye week and bring him in on the 14th against BYU.

    I guess the question if you did that would be, does his presence help us win a game that we would lose without him. I think we beat BYU, Kentucky, UMass, and OM without him. I think we lose to Bama with or without him. So that leaves A&M and Arkansas. Can we beat them without him, and if yes, then I lean to redshirting him. If no, we can't beat them without him, then you ask, does his playing guarantee us winning the game. Based on your answer there, you then have to ask is it worth a whole season eligibility to help us win those two games.

    Personally, I lean to redshirt him.
